To keep this sort of on-topic, yes, Implementer does have a plugin, which I haven't seen yet.  Our change management team is supposed to get it for us soon.  I think there are other users here who might be able to comment on its effectiveness.


As for that source pointer problem, no, they haven't fixed it.  We have Hawkeye Pathfinder, so we rarely use DSPPGM to locate production source.  Besides, our conventions are clear and very strict, so it takes some work to screw it up.  Of course, we have 75+ developers, so it does happen from time to time.


I've used Turnover at 2 previous companies.  My feeling about how they compare is that Turnover is a premium package, sort of at the Infiniti level if you will, whereas Implementer is much more utilitarian, kind of a Kia level product.

I happen to use the Change Management software called "Turnover", which has a great plug-in for RDP/RDi.

I have used Implement previously, not a bad package. My only real complain it that it messed up the Source pointers on the object. (DSPPGM) It would say that the object was created from a source-file in temporary Implement library that was deleted...

Sample:
                                                                     
Object    Type    Library    Attr    Library    Source    Member 
MCABBARL  *PGM    PRODOBJ    RPGLE  IMAGI1S    QRPGLESRC  MCABBARL

This object was created back in 2004, when we were using Implementer. Note the Source-Library of "IMAGI1S", which was a work-library used by Implementer. It was one reason why we switched to Turnover, among other reasons.

So, two questions on Implementer:
1.) Does it have a plug-in for RDP/RDI?
2.) Have they ever fixed their Source Pointer Problem?

Note, it has been about 7-years since I have used Implementer, but curious...

Of course, I am using Turnover, which does NOT have those two issues. Otherwise, it seemed like a very good package over all. :)that decision was made about 7-years ago at my employer.
